Title: Gaetan Bisson: Innovator in Aircraft Power Systems

Introduction

Gaetan Bisson is a notable inventor based in Toulouse, France. He has made significant contributions to the field of power supply systems, particularly in the aviation sector. With a total of 2 patents, his work focuses on enhancing the efficiency and reliability of power systems onboard aircraft.

Latest Patents

Bisson's latest patents include a "System and method for supplying power to user systems onboard an aircraft." This invention relates to a power supply system that integrates multiple user systems, ensuring that power is supplied efficiently and at different times to systems that are technologically compatible but perform different functions. Another significant patent is the "Power system comprising several synchronous machines synchronously self-controlled by a converter and control method for such a system." This innovation involves a power system with self-controlled synchronous machines that operate in parallel, utilizing a central three-phase converter and rotor position sensors to optimize performance.
